TJUGH MARRINEE, W. 8., Master of Surgery, University of KDINBTJRGIf, May be consulted daily at his temporary residence, Mrs Wakefield's, The Square, Palmerston North. jJOROKIWI HOTEL, Horokiwi Valley. Allan Oajkmont — Proprietor. The above favorite wayside Hotel is passed by all travellers along the West Coast, to and from Wellington. The best accommodation is provided for travellers, and only firstclass, wines, spirits, &c, are kept. Large and securely-fenced paddocks adjoin the hotel, for grazing. Every attention paid to visitors. Cobb's Coaches stop to allow pass sengers to obtain dinner and breakfast at this hostelry. Horokiwi, February 26, 1879.
